Abstract

In accordance with the present invention an instantaneous delivery film useful in the delivery of a therapeutic agent to a wound site is provided. The present delivery film comprises a therapeutic agent, e.g. an enzyme or medicament, incorporated into a delivery material which forms the film. The delivery material is capable of rapidly dissolving in aqueous and saline solutions and comprises a water soluble and nonaqueous-solvent soluble film-forming polymer in an amount of from about 20 to about 100 percent by weight of the delivery material, and a plasticizer in an amount of from about 0 and 80 percent by weight of the delivery material. The present system is useful, for example, as a dry enzymatic debridement film suitable for the treatment of mammalian burns and ulcers.
